I am originally from Essex but moved to Norfolk around 19 years ago. I currently work as a Legal Secretary at a local firm of solicitors and live with my husband Dave and 2 Cocker Spaniels.
It was being made redundant from my previous job that enabled me to treat both myself and Dave to our first cruise. This gave me the inspiration to write “It’s all Greek at Sea” and now there is no stopping me! I have already written book number two.
“A Nice Day for a Greek Wedding”, which is set on my favourite Greek island, Zakynthos and there are another 3 books in the pipeline, one of which is a Christmas novel.
Apart from writing, I am an avid reader and enjoy books from varying genres, including thrillers, horror and holiday based fiction, Some of my favourite authors are Heidi Swain, Lee Child, James Patterson, Stephen King and Victoria Hislop. I also enjoy cooking for family and friends, when I get the time, going on holiday, trying to learn Greek and listening to music.
I have entered this profession at quite a late stage in my life and am really excited at where it could take me. Writing a book is something that I have wanted to do for years but never had the courage, inspiration or the wealth of life experiences that I have now. After years of holidays, different jobs and life in general, I have observed some wonderful characters and situations which I can now share with my readers.
